Augusta Takes Second At Greenville Regional Preview For Lowest Finish This Season

GREENVILLE, N.C. – The Augusta University women's golf team completed the Greenville Regional Preview on Tuesday afternoon and improved by seven strokes to take second place at Brook Valley Golf Club. It is the lowest finish for the Jaguars this fall and is the fourth top-five finish for the team on the season.

"I'm very proud of the toughness and perseverance our team showed over the last two days," head coach Caroline Hegg said. "This was a really hard test of golf; the greens were hard and fast and it played pretty long. The Lady Jags focused and worked hard for 54 holes which is all I can ask for as a coach. We're looking forward to wrapping up our fall at Kiawah next week."

Hosted by East Carolina University, the two-day, 54-hole tournament was originally scheduled to be held at Ironwood Golf & Country Club, but Hurricane Matthew forced a change of venue. Teams were scheduled to play 36 holes on Monday, but the second round was cut short due to lack of daylight. Teams finished rounds two and three to wrap up the event on Tuesday.

TCU extended their lead over the 16-team field and won the event by 18 strokes at 31-over par. Augusta sealed second place (+49), Kansas State third (+50), Clemson fourth (+53), and host ECU finished fifth (+55).

Augusta teed off with East Carolina, Illinois, and Oregon in the opening day, The Jaguars shot 22-over (310) in round one and dropped 10 strokes to climb to third place in round two. Two top-five finishes anchored the Jaguars as they shot 303 (+15) in the final round

Seniors Jessica Haigwood and Josefine Nyqvist each posted their best finish of the season with Haigwood taking a tie for fourth and Nyqvist a tie for seventh. Haigwood highlighted her play with a round-two 70 (-2) and Nyqvist a 73 (+1).

Haigwood was named to the All-Tournament team. 

Jags senior Eunice Yi ended tied for 17th (+14), sophomore Cecilia Diez-Moliner tied for 47th (+22), and freshman Linda Lundqvist tied for 53rd (+23).

Ranked No. 39 on Golfstat.com entering the tournament, Augusta has finished third, fourth, fourth, and second in their first four events of the fall. It ties the second lowest finish for head coach Caroline Hegg after she placed second and first in her first season in 2015-16.

Augusta wraps up the fall schedule at the Palmetto Intercollegiate Oct. 24-25 at Turtle Point Golf Club in Kiawah Island, S.C.
